Functional Genomics

MR (non-thesis Masters)

Course Requirements (total of 30 credits)

  • Genomic Sciences Core (12 credits)
    • ST 590A: Intro. Bioinformatics (3 cr)
    • GN 735: Functional Genomics (3 cr)
    • GN 701: Molecular Genetics or BCH 703 Macromolecular Synthesis and Regulation (3 cr)
    • PP 810/PP 610: Genomics Journal Club (1 credit, to be taken twice)
    • GN 850: Professionalism and Ethics
  • Functional Genomics Core (18 credits)
    • ST 511: Experimental Statistics I (3 cr)
    • GN 702: Cellular and Developmental Genetics or BCH 705: Molecular Biology of the Cell (3 cr)
    • GN 703: Population & Quantitative Genetics or BCH 701: Macromolecular Structure (3 cr)
    • FG Category I Electives* (9 cr)

* Because of university requirements, FG Category I Electives can not be chosen from ST 590C, CSC 530, ST 512, ST 501, or ST 502. These courses can be taken as additional electives beyond the minimum 30 cr requirement, however.


MS (Masters with thesis)

Course Requirements (total of 36 credits)

  • Genomic Sciences Core (12 credits)
    • ST 590A: Intro. Bioinformatics (3 cr)
    • GN 735: Functional Genomics (3 cr)
    • GN 701: Molecular Genetics or BCH 703 Macromolecular Synthesis and Regulation (3 cr)
    • PP 610: Genomics Journal Club (1 credit, to be taken twice)
    • GN 850: Professionalism and Ethics
  • Functional Genomics Core (18 credits)
    • ST 511: Experimental Statistics I (3 cr)
    • GN 702: Cellular and Developmental Genetics or BCH 705: Molecular Biology of the Cell (3 cr)
    • GN 703: Population & Quantitative Genetics or BCH 701: Macromolecular Structure (3 cr)
    • FG Category I Electives* (9 cr)
    • Thesis Research/Electives (6cr)

* Because of university requirements, FG Category I Electives can not be chosen from ST 590C, CSC 530, ST 512, ST 501, or ST 502. These courses can be taken as additional electives beyond the minimum 36 cr requirement, however.
